specialtyretail 03-24-2013 01:42 PM

Re: Time To Get A New Battery
 
Most batteries on the market today are supplied by one of three manufacturers, no matter what brand label they have on them. I sell auto parts for a living so I will not bash any competitor brand battery. A good rule is to buy a nationally recognized brand, that way if you are away from home and have a bettery issue, you can get some help with a replacement. That all being said, I am NOT a fan of reconditioned, rebuilt or remanufactured batteries. You get what you pay for. Longer month warranty does not always mean a better battery, just too many variables. Hope my rant helped some. Thanks, Fred.
